"You probably heard of Kismet Bagels long before they opened their spot on Girard (thanks to their pop-up days)—and their reputation lives up to the hype. They serve soft bagels with a satisfying crackle from Wednesday to Sunday, starting at 7am. It’s the bagel sandwiches, though, like The Spicy (with bacon, egg, cheese, pickled jalapeños, and peppery everything schmear) that makes this more than just your neighborhood bagel shop. After we tried the silky spread on the sandwich, we literally turned our car around to buy a half-pint just so we could spread it on the dozen we bought to go." - candis mclean, alison kessler

"Husband-and-wife duo Jacob and Alexandra Cohen started baking bagels during the pandemic as a pop-up, and their bagels quickly skyrocketed to the top of everyone’s list. Now, you can find Kismet’s bagels and unique schmears at physical shops in Fishtown, Rittenhouse, and Lower Merion, while a satellite location in Reading Terminal Market focuses on bialys." - Ernest Owens
